iOS13 indirect_symbol_bindings[i] = cur->rebindings[j].replacement

iOS13 使用RN 里的 fishhook 会造成崩溃

找到 fishhook/fishhook.c perform_rebinding_with_section 方法里的

  indirect_symbol_bindings[i] = cur->rebindings[j].replacement;

修改为

if (i < (sizeof(indirect_symbol_bindings) / sizeof(indirect_symbol_bindings[0]))){
  indirect_symbol_bindings[i] = cur->rebindings[j].replacement;
}

你可能感兴趣的:(iOS13 indirect_symbol_bindings[i] = cur->rebindings[j].replacement)